Output e1b2c51bf69f0d97e9c75b9494c5b74b05d0a5eff486a231b9bc41a9010ee811:0

value
17108403
script pubkey
OP_0 OP_PUSHBYTES_20 ed5b118ae13f9aa383e16d0cb4e0ba70dbbe5ff6
address
bc1qa4d3rzhp87d28qlpd5xtfc96wrdmuhlkk6t8uk
transaction
e1b2c51bf69f0d97e9c75b9494c5b74b05d0a5eff486a231b9bc41a9010ee811
confirmations
146981
spent
true